According to the Society of Human Resource Management (2023), a culture based on shared values anchored on strategy and structure is a prerequisite for organizational success. Strategy is the roadmap that guides the organization towards an anticipated desired goal amid increasing customer demands, business competition, and other external industry variables. Based on this assertion, culture can be conceptualized as a strategy for addressing internal business issues based on organizational values. While strategy offers the tactical logic for the organization's goals and aligns employees around them, culture ensures the attainment of the strategy by creating a system of shared values and beliefs within the firm's executive tier, which are then shared and embraced across the organization. This way, culture influences employees' acceptance of the strategic initiative, thus preventing resistance and hurdles to successful strategy implementation.
